Abstract
The non-contact eddy current sensor was used spread in the inverter- motor driving system to measure the vibration and rotate speed of the motor. Since there are different kinds of electromagnetic interferences in high-power inverter-motor driving system, the measurement results should be affected by the electromagnetic interference. A rotating speed sensor was researched in this paper, the interference effects were analyzed and the solutions were proposed. The analysis was verified by the experiment.
